As nouns, electric-light bulb and lightbulb are synonyms defined as:
  • electric-light bulb and lightbulb: electric lamp consisting of a transparent or translucent glass housing containing a wire filament (usually tungsten) that emits light when heated by electricity
Other synonyms of electric-light bulb include bulb, electric light, incandescent lamp, light bulb.
